Boyds Scythe Advertisement in Gardeners Chronicle
One of several identical advertisements in 1854 for Boyds Scythe advertisement in The Gardeners Chronicle.
James Boyd of Lewisham was a a prolific "inventor" in many spheres.
Some of his lawnmower ideas and features were taken up by Samuelson & Co. of Banbury and incorporated into their "Budding" improved type mowers.
SCYTHES.
BOYD'S PATENT SELF-ADJUSTING SCYTHE will last out three of the ordinary sort, and is always ready for use.
"We have seen this Scythe at work, and can strongly recommend it - See Mark Lane Express, May 16, 1853,
To be had of every Ironmonger and Nurseryman in the kingdom; and wholesale and retail of WM. DRAY AND CO., Agricultural Implement Makers, Swan Lane, London.
